WebMar 10, 2024 · A certified registered nurse practitioner (CRNP) works with patients to provide hands-on health care. Because a CRNP has an advanced degree, they share some skills and abilities with primary care doctors. In some states, a CRNP is known as an advanced practice registered nurse (APRN).
